Make your next career move with this highly regarded and forward-thinking accountancy firm by joining their specialist Charities and Not-for-Profit team in Cambridge. This is a fantastic opportunity to take ownership of a varied and meaningful client portfolio, working with organisations that make a genuine difference. You will play a key role in delivering high-quality audit services while supporting the development of both clients and colleagues.

Key Responsibilities
  • Managing audit assignments from planning through to completion for Partner review
  • Overseeing job budgets, billing and work in progress
  • Leading audits, including planning, review and finalisation of work
  • Preparing and reviewing statutory accounts and other client deliverables
  • Supporting on complex assignments where required
  • Coaching and developing junior team members through on-the-job training
  • Contributing to performance reviews and team development
  • Building strong client relationships and delivering a high level of service
  • Supporting business development activities, including identifying opportunities and assisting with tenders
Qualifications
  • To gain an interview you will be an experienced Audit professional with a strong technical grounding and a genuine interest in the charities and not-for-profit sector.
  • You will enjoy managing relationships, leading teams and delivering high-quality work in a collaborative environment.
  • Proven experience managing audit assignments and client portfolios
  • Strong knowledge of audit and accounts within the charity/non-profit sector
  • Commercial awareness with an interest in business development
  • A supportive and approachable leadership style
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
  • Highly organised with the ability to manage multiple deadlines
  • Strong attention to detail and commitment to quality
Benefits
  • 27 days' holiday per year plus Bank Holidays
  • Holiday purchase scheme allowing you to purchase and sell up to 5 additional holiday days each year
  • An extra day's leave on your birthday
  • Private medical insurance
  • Excellent pension scheme
  • Death in service of 4x salary
  • Discounted wellness, shopping and rewards scheme
  • Gymflex
  • Free parking
